Nestled in the heart of Chalais, in the Charente region, this remarkable 18th-century residence elegantly combines period charm with contemporary comfort. Set in a rolling landscape on the edge of the Dordogne, Gironde, and Charente-Maritime regions, the property enjoys a privileged location for making the most of South-West France.
Fully and carefully restored, this bourgeois house has retained all its authenticity: Generous volumes, period character, and a warm atmosphere blend harmoniously throughout.
The property offers beautiful living spaces including, on the ground floor, an entrance hall, an office, a living room with fireplace, a dining room, and a kitchen suitable for breakfast service. The first floor hosts four individual suites. On the second floor, two independent apartments each feature an open-plan kitchen and living area, a bedroom, and a shower room with WC.
Outside, a charming landscaped inner courtyard leads to the stone house located opposite. This traditional building, with exposed stonework and beams, has been carefully converted into a large gîte, ideal for hosting family, friends, or for tourist accommodation.
Behind the gîte, a pleasant sunny terrace offers an inviting space to enjoy the outdoors in a peaceful and intimate setting. Above it, a charming hanging garden provides a privileged view over the famous Talleyrand Castle, giving the property a unique atmosphere full of history and character.
At street level, a commercial unit of approximately 82 m2, currently available for rent, and a second unit facing the inner courtyard complete this versatile property with multiple possibilities.
An ideal address from which to explore the prestigious Bordeaux vineyards, the heritage of the Dordogne, or the Atlantic coastline.
